§ 24-11-11 — Heat and furnishings for jail--Expense.

Text
The board of county commissioners or the governing body of any municipality shall provide suitable means for warming each jail and its cells and apartments, provide beds and bedding, and such permanent fixtures and repairs as may be required by the policies and procedures provided for in § 24-11-23 or directed by the judge of the circuit court at the expense of the municipality, as the case may be.

Legislative History
SDC 1939, § 13.4608; SL 1983, ch 198, § 2; SL 1992, ch 60, § 2.
